Abner is an unincorporated community in Kaufman County, located in the U.S. state of Texas.[1] The community was initially known as Johnson's Point starting in 1871, named after Abner Johnson, who settled the area in the 1840s.[2] The community changed its name to Abner in 1885, when a new post office opened, remaining open through 1903.[2]
